Graduate and Professional Student Orientation
As a new student in the College of Dental Medicine, College of Osteopathic Medicine, or Westbrook College of Health Professions, you will participate in a formal orientation program on campus, offered at the start of the academic year.
This is a time to get your pre-enrollment tasks out of the way and to participate in a variety of programs and discussions to become acquainted with your colleagues, campus culture, the University, and the greater Portland community.
All new Portland Campus students are expected to attend their orientation program to foster a successful transition into their program of graduate and/or professional study.
